Background Information

GFRAL (GDNF family receptor alpha-like), also called C6orf144, is the brainstem-restricted receptor for GDF15 hormone, which triggers an aversive response, characterized by nausea, vomiting, and/or loss of appetite in response to various stresses (PMID: 28846097, 28846098, 28846099, 28953886, 36630958). The GDF15-GFRAL signal induces expression of genes involved in metabolism, such as lipid metabolism in adipose tissues (PMID: 32661391). GFRAL is a single-pass membrane protein, and localizes to the plasma membrane. It is mainly expressed in the hindbrain, and its mainstream molecular weight is 45-60 kd.
